> >Description: > MySQL crashes when a remote computer attempts to make a standard > connection. Making a local connection does not cause this problem, > connecting to other systems does not cause this problem, but a connection > from a remote computer to mySQL immediately crashes mySQL. Update your glibc packages: https://rhn.redhat.com/errata/RHSA-2002-197.html The previous glibc security update caused things to break. -- -------------------------------------------------------------------- Tabor J.
